OK, will try to do later this weekend. Was going to check the bidi
settings first as the changing of the default for bidi mode and the
merge of 7.7 occured quite close - probably within the same update for
me. I am a daily org user and had not noticed any performance issues
with 7.4.

Need to wait until my work completes the current major system update
outage to get access to my large org file that I want to test with.
Should be able to do this tomorrow.

Tim

P.S. I did notice no significant performance problems with very small
org test files. It would seem you need to cross some size threshold
before you notice the performance impact.
